About Hilton Vacation Club Palm Canyon Palm Springs
This resort located in Palm Springs features spacious suites with a kitchenette and a tropical landscape surrounding a 1.5-acre swimming pool and sun deck. Indian Canyons are 5 minutes away. Suites at Hilton Vacation Club Palm Canyon Palm Springs offer a seating area and a private, furnished balcony. The air conditioned rooms also provide cable TV. On-site activities at Resort Palm Canyon include indoor basketball courts. Guests can work out in the gym. Dining is available at the poolside bar and on the outdoor patio. Palm Canyon is a 10-minute drive from the Palm Springs Air Museum. The Palm Springs Convention Center is also 10 minutes from the resort and numerous golf courses are nearby.

Let’s be real, the pool is why people stay here. The rooms are outdated with fresh paint and furniture but you’re not staying for luxury. The bed was overly soft and the pull out too hard. The air conditioning was weak and did not circulate. We had to leave the bedroom door open during the night to even feel the air. I’d still stay there again knowing I’m going for the large pool, with two slides one perfect for little kids. Life guard on duty during the day and large enough pool it’s not overwhelming with all the people. The food from the resort was a bit pricey but was also large portions and pretty tasty. My kid rates it 10/10 for the pool. Overall I’d give it an 8/10 because it was clean, just old building, parking was rough, but the pool is awesome and worth it.
